What Does A Director of Student Development Do?

The Director of Student Development oversees all aspects of a school's student development initiatives. This includes strategic planning, implementation, coordination, assessment, and improvement of programs that foster student development.

What Are The Requirements To Become A Director Of Student Development?

In most cases, a master's degree in Education, Counseling, or a closely related field is required. A strong background in student affairs and a deep understanding of student development theory is also usually anticipated.

How Much Does A Director Of Student Development Make?

On average, Directors of Student Development earn a six-figure salary, depending on their experience, location, and the size of the institution they work for.
